Association Between Serum Vitamin D, Insulin Resistance (HOMA-IR), and Gestational Diabetes Mellitus
Abstract
Aim. To investigate whether early pregnancy serum vitamin D levels and insulin resistance (HOMA-IR) are associated with the development of gestational diabetes mellitus (GDM).
Materials and methods. This prospective cohort study was conducted between 2023 and 2025 and included 850 pregnant women enrolled during early gestation. Baseline serum Vitamin D concentrations were measured. Fasting plasma glucose and fasting insulin were determined, and HOMA-IR was calculated. Participants were followed until 24–28 weeks of gestation, when GDM was diagnosed using a standardized 75 g oral glucose tolerance test. Correlation analysis and multivariate logistic regression were performed to determine associations and predictive relationships.
Results. Women who developed GDM had significantly higher pre-pregnancy BMI (M = 29.8, SD = 5.1) compared to non-GDM women (M = 26.4, SD = 4.7), t(848) = 7.5, p < .001. Similarly, HOMA-IR was significantly elevated in the GDM group (M = 4.3, SD = 1.5) compared to the non-GDM group (M = 3.1, SD = 1.1), t(848) = 9.8, p <0.001. Fasting plasma glucose and fasting insulin were also higher among women with GDM (glucose: M = 5.2, SD = 0.5 vs. M = 4.9, SD = 0.4, t(848) = 5.8, p < .001; insulin: M = 18.5, SD = 5.6 vs. M = 14.3, SD = 4.8, t(848) = 9.2, p < 0.001). There were no statistically significant differences in maternal age (t(848) = 1.8, p = 0.07) or serum vitamin D levels (M = 23.6, SD = 7.2 vs. M = 24.1, SD = 6.8, t(848) = 0.9, p = 0.36) between the groups.
Conclusions. The Homeostatic Model Assessment of Insulin Resistance (HOMA-IR) was independently associated with increased risk of gestational diabetes mellitus, while serum vitamin D levels showed no significant relationship, and HOMA-IR demonstrated excellent predictive accuracy for GDM.
